Improper validation of custom installation directories on Windows could allow installation into locations with unsafe permissions, increasing the risk of DLL sideloading.

When Zabbix Agent was installed on Windows into a custom installation directory, the installer did not verify whether the selected directory had secure access permissions. If the target directory allowed unauthorized users to modify its contents, an attacker could place a malicious DLL that could later be loaded by the application, resulting in DLL sideloading. The installer has been hardened to detect potentially unsafe installation directories and now requires explicit user confirmation before proceeding with installation in such locations. This reduces the risk of accidental installation into directories with inappropriate permissions while preserving compatibility with existing deployment scenarios.

Affected products

Zabbix
  • =<7.0.28
  • =<7.4.12
  • =<6.0.47

LB-LINK X-PRO shadow hard-coded credentials

A vulnerability was identified in LB-LINK X-PRO 1.0.22-20231206. The impacted element is an unknown function of the file /etc/shadow. The manipulation leads to hard-coded credentials.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. A high degree of complexity is needed for the attack. The exploitability is regarded as difficult. The exploit is publicly available and might be used.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.

LB-LINK X-PRO easycwmp hard-coded credentials

A security flaw has been discovered in LB-LINK X-PRO 1.0.22-20231206. This affects an unknown function of the file /etc/config/easycwmp. The manipulation results in hard-coded credentials.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. Attacks of this nature are highly complex. The exploitability is reported as difficult. The exploit has been released to the public and may be used for attacks.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
